What is Sezzle's EPS (diluted)?
Sezzle (SEZL) reported EPS (diluted) of $1.47 in Q1 2026.
How has Sezzle's EPS (diluted) changed year-over-year?
Sezzle's EPS (diluted) increased by 47.0% year-over-year, from $1.00 to $1.47.

What does EPS (diluted) mean?
Net income divided by the weighted-average number of shares outstanding plus all potentially dilutive securities (stock options, convertibles, warrants). The most conservative EPS measure.
